

Jim Thompson set to make return for Edinburgh after injury lay-off
Full-back Jim Thompson is in line to make his Edinburgh return on Friday after a successful outing for Selkirk.
The 24-year-old has struggled with a knee injury so far this season and has yet to play a competitive game for Rob Moffat’s men.
But after helping Selkirk see off West of Scotland in Premier One at the weekend, Thompson believes he is ready for Magners League action against Munster.
“I’m raring to go and aiming to challenge for the full-back position,” said Thompson.
“Edinburgh have got off to a good start to the season and got back to winning ways against Ulster on Saturday - I want to help that form continue.
“But it’s just fantastic to be back playing again – to have the set back with the injury after a productive summer was hard to take.
“The medical staff at Edinburgh have got me back on track and I would like to thank them for their help.”
